Pre-CNY maintenance lowers planned rebar output for Jan

iconJan 9, 2019 18:32
Source:SMM
Scheduled output across 31 major producers of long steel is expected to fall 4% from actual output in Dec

SHANGHAI, Jan 9 (SMM) – Scheduled output of rebar in January across 31 major producers of long steel is expected to fall 4% from actual output in December and stand at 7.48 million mt, an SMM survey showed. Maintenance ahead of CNY accounted for the decline. 

Scheduled output of wire rods at surveyed mills is likely to grow 3% from realised output in December, to 2.84 million mt in January. 

Rebar output for domestic sales is planned at 7.22 million mt in January, down 4.82% month on month, while exports are likely to rally by 56% to 166,000 mt.
